* tree.c (make_lang_type_fn): New funtion pointer.
        (make_lang_type): Call it.
        * tree.h (make_lang_type): Declare.
        (make_lang_type_fn): Likewise.
        * rs6000.c (rs6000_build_va_list): Use make_lang_type.

/* A front-end can reset this to an appropriate function if types need
special handling. */
tree (*make_lang_type_fn) PROTO((enum tree_code)) = make_node;
/* Return a new type (with the indicated CODE), doing whatever
language-specific processing is required. */
tree
make_lang_type (code)
enum tree_code code;
{
return (*make_lang_type_fn) (code);
}
